- Overdue order &1 has been rescheduled to &2. ?The SAP error message PP_SCH_PRODN034 indicates that a production order has been rescheduled due to it being overdue. This message typically arises in the context of production planning and scheduling within the SAP system, particularly in the Production Planning (PP) module.
Cause: The error message PP_SCH_PRODN034 is triggered when: A production order is not completed by its scheduled finish date. The system has automatically rescheduled the order to a new date, which is indicated in the message (e.g., "Overdue order &1 has been rescheduled to &2"). This can happen due to various reasons, such as: Resource constraints (e.g., machine breakdowns, lack of materials). Changes in demand or production priorities. Incorrect planning parameters or settings. Delays in preceding operations or orders.
